feat: 完善日志审计功能
- 实现文件系统日志(FilesystemLog)记录文件管理器操作 - 实现操作日志(OperationLog)记录用户操作行为 - 实现数据库SQL日志(DatabaseSQLLog)模型和API - 实现SSH会话命令记录(SessionCommand)含命令输出和风险等级 - 添加IP提取服务支持X-Real-IP和X-Forwarded-For - 添加日志自动清理功能 - 修复ProFormSwitch required验证问题 - 修复设置页面默认值问题 - 修复文件上传错误检测逻辑 - 修复资产树key前缀问题 - 添加VNC/RDP设置默认值 - 修复文件管理标题翻译
This commit is contained in:
@@ -127,7 +127,7 @@ func buildAssetTree(assets []model.Asset, groups []model.AssetGroup, groupId str
|
||||
node := maps.Map{
|
||||
"id": g.ID,
|
||||
"name": g.Name,
|
||||
"key": g.ID,
|
||||
"key": "group_" + g.ID,
|
||||
"title": g.Name,
|
||||
"value": g.ID,
|
||||
}
|
||||
@@ -144,7 +144,7 @@ func buildAssetTree(assets []model.Asset, groups []model.AssetGroup, groupId str
|
||||
nodes = append(nodes, maps.Map{
|
||||
"id": a.ID,
|
||||
"name": a.Name,
|
||||
"key": a.ID,
|
||||
"key": "asset_" + a.ID,
|
||||
"title": a.Name,
|
||||
"value": a.ID,
|
||||
"isLeaf": true,
|
||||
|
||||
Reference in New Issue
Block a user